The new Polish kids channel Polsat JimJam has begun trial transmissions.
According to Satkurier, the service, which is operated jointly by the national commercial broadcaster Polsat and Chello Zone, is being distributed FTA via Hot Bird 8 at 13 degrees East.
However, once fully up and running it will be encrypted in Nagravision 3 and replace JimJam, which is distributed by – amongst others – the DTH platforms Cyfrowy Polsat and n and cable operator UPC.
